In a basket of apples, 12% of them are rotten and 66 are in good condition. Find the total number of apples in the basket. Please make it understandable.

Answer: 75

===================================

Step-by-step explanation:

12% of the apples are rotten so 88% are in good condition (note how 12% + 88% = 100%)

Let's say that x is the amount of total apples. Taking 88% of x will get us 66 as there are 66 good apples, so,

0.88*x = 66

To figure out x, we divide both sides by 0.88 which undoes the multiplication

0.88x = 66

0.88x/0.88 = 66/0.88

x = 66/0.88

x = 75

There are 75 total apples. We can check this by taking 88% of this to get

0.88*x = 0.88*75 = 66

and we get 66 apples as expected.
